A Look at Arthritis Back Pain Treatment

Back pain resulting from arthritis is often twice as painful as back pain arising from muscle injury, simply because the discomfort is experienced deeply in the bones. Arthritis back pain differs from muscular aches and pains because it is actually a symptom of soft cartilage destruction, which normally protects each of the bones in the spine. When it comes to arthritis back pain treatment, you will need to focus on reducing the pain in the spinal cord more so than trying to relieve the discomfort in your muscles and tissues.

Genetics and injury are among the possible causes of arthritic back pain. It can also be brought on by severe back injuries or daily stress on the spine. In fact, a lot of individuals are not impacted by arthritis in other body parts. A sufferer of back related arthritis will never be cured; however he or she can minimize the pain with arthritis back pain treatment. While arthritis back pain is controllable as well as manageable with appropriate treatment, it is not something which ought to be taken lightly.

Treating back pain resulting from arthritis is akin to using back pain relief products made for back pain management in the tissues and muscles. This is owing to the fact that, as the cartilage in the spine wears down, the surrounding muscles and tissues are adversely affected as well. This is where a considerable amount of the pain will be experienced. Nevertheless, there are also products which specifically target arthritis induced back pain, which can supplement methods designed to relieve muscular pain in the lower or upper back.

Arthritis back pain treatment products provide temporary relief of symptoms, but do not cure the underlying cause of back pain. Pain relief medications and drugs are merely examples of what traditional medication can provide to individuals looking for the proper kind of pain relief for arthritis.

The cause of the pain associated with arthritis is normally an indication of a painful or swollen area such as a joint. Proper arthritis-related back pain treatments should be able to help with this. Medications for arthritis back pain treatment have one big downfall, however, which is the fact that they sometimes come with detrimental side effects that harm our entire bodies.
